Are you a vehicle mechanic looking to up skill and gain experience within other automotive sectors?

We have a new upskilling program designed for vehicle mechanics to become highly competent bus/hgv mechanics. It's a 12 month paid on the job learning programme. It is shift work and can vary on days between Early and Late shifts.

The salary based on a 38 hour week and paid weekly. You will get an annual basic salary of £34K and this can increase, dependent on the shift you are put on. Depot is based in Bolton.

Experience/ qualifications needed:
- Min Level 2 in Light Vehicle Mechanics
- Valid UK Drivers License
- Min 3 years experience as a Vehicle mechanic
